This substance, distributed from a pressurized container, is utilized inside the realm of textile and graphic arts. It gives a brief bond, holding substrates in place in the course of the stencil software course of. An instance of its use consists of securing cloth to a pallet, stopping motion and guaranteeing exact registration of successive coloration layers.
Its software affords vital benefits in streamlining workflow and minimizing errors. By sustaining constant substrate positioning, it reduces the probability of smudging or misaligned prints. Traditionally, options corresponding to pins or tape had been employed, however these strategies typically proved much less environment friendly and posed dangers to the fabric’s integrity. The appearance of this adhesive supplied a extra dependable and handy answer, rising productiveness and enhancing the standard of completed merchandise.

1. Tack Stage
Within the intricate dance of display screen printing, the adhesive serves because the essential accomplice, guaranteeing the material stays steadfastly in place. On the coronary heart of this partnership lies “Tack Stage,” a measure of the adhesive’s stickiness. It’s not merely a attribute however a essential determinant of print high quality and operational effectivity.
-
Holding Energy and Substrate Stability
The adhesive’s potential to firmly grip the substrate defines its holding energy. In situations involving heavy materials like canvas or denim, a better tack stage is crucial. With out it, the substrate might shift throughout squeegee strokes, resulting in blurred or misaligned prints. Think about a state of affairs the place a printing store makes an attempt to make use of a low-tack adhesive on thick sweatshirts for a big order. The result’s widespread registration errors, wasted supplies, and a big delay in fulfilling the order.
-
Delicate Substrates and Residue Minimization
Conversely, delicate supplies corresponding to silk or skinny cotton blends demand a extra mild strategy. Excessive-tack adhesives, whereas providing a powerful maintain, can probably injury these substrates upon elimination, abandoning undesirable residue and even tearing the material. A printmaker working with classic t-shirts may go for a low-tack components to protect the integrity of the material, even when it requires extra frequent reapplication.
-
Environmental Elements and Tack Sensitivity
Environmental circumstances additionally play a task. In humid environments, some adhesives might exhibit elevated tack, whereas in drier climates, their holding energy may diminish. A store positioned in a coastal area with excessive humidity may want to regulate the kind of adhesive used or implement local weather management measures to take care of constant tack ranges and keep away from over-stickiness that would result in substrate injury.
-
Longevity and Reapplication Frequency
The longevity of the tack stage instantly impacts the frequency of reapplication. An adhesive with a brief lifespan necessitates extra frequent spraying, including to each labor prices and materials consumption. Conversely, a longer-lasting adhesive reduces the necessity for fixed reapplication, enhancing effectivity and minimizing downtime. This consideration is essential for high-volume printing operations the place even small time financial savings can translate into vital productiveness features.

3. Utility Technique
The adhesive’s potential stays locked till the second it is launched from its canister, its true worth revealed solely by means of the appliance methodology. This isn’t merely about pointing and spraying; it is a choreography of distance, angle, and stress, every variable able to reworking success into failure. Think about a novice printer, keen to start a big run of t-shirts, armed with a can of high-tack adhesive and a rudimentary understanding of its use. Overzealous in software, a thick, uneven layer is deposited onto the platen. The primary shirt adheres with extreme drive, practically not possible to take away with out damaging the material. Subsequent shirts endure from inconsistent adhesion, resulting in print misalignments and wasted supplies. The whole operation grinds to a halt, a testomony to the significance of correct software.
The right method entails a sweeping movement, sustaining a constant distance of roughly 8-12 inches from the platen. The objective is to create a light-weight, uniform coating, a refined tackiness that holds the material securely with out oversaturation. Too little adhesive, and the substrate shifts throughout printing, leading to blurred photos. An excessive amount of, and the material turns into completely affixed, or the adhesive transfers onto the display screen, clogging the mesh and distorting the print. The appliance methodology additionally dictates the necessity for correct air flow and security precautions. Insufficient airflow permits the airborne adhesive particles to build up, posing a well being hazard to the printer and contaminating the encircling surroundings. Respirators and well-ventilated workspaces usually are not non-compulsory; they’re integral elements of a accountable software technique.

4. Residue Administration
Inside the realm of display screen printing, the pursuit of pristine output typically overshadows the much less glamorous, but equally essential, facet of residue administration. This concern is intimately linked to the properties of adhesives, their formulation, and their interplay with numerous substrates. In essence, residue administration is the silent guardian of operational effectivity and print longevity, an element simply neglected however profoundly impactful.
-
Tack Construct-Up and Platen Degradation
The relentless software of adhesive, over time, results in tack build-up on the printing platen. This accretion can grow to be a sticky lure, hindering clean substrate placement and elimination. Think about a busy print store producing tons of of shirts day by day. And not using a rigorous cleansing protocol, the platen floor accumulates a cussed layer of adhesive residue, compromising the accuracy of every subsequent print. This build-up additionally attracts mud and lint, additional exacerbating the issue and probably contaminating the ink. Finally, unmanaged tack build-up degrades platen surfaces, necessitating expensive replacements and interrupting manufacturing schedules.
-
Substrate Contamination and Print High quality
Adhesive residue doesn’t confine itself to the platen; it inevitably migrates to the substrate itself. This switch can manifest as refined staining, significantly noticeable on light-colored materials, or as a sticky movie that pulls grime and particles. A customized attire firm specializing in high-end designs discovers, to their dismay, that residual adhesive is discoloring the perimeters of their meticulously printed clothes. Shoppers complain, orders are cancelled, and the corporate’s fame suffers. Such situations underscore the direct correlation between poor residue administration and compromised print high quality. Solely by means of diligent cleansing and the choice of low-residue adhesives can this pitfall be averted.
-
Cleansing Solvents and Chemical Interactions
The elimination of adhesive residue necessitates the usage of cleansing solvents. Nonetheless, these solvents, whereas efficient in dissolving the adhesive, can themselves pose a risk to each the platen and the substrate. Harsh chemical substances can injury platen surfaces, inflicting them to crack or warp. They will additionally leach into materials, altering their coloration or texture. A furnishings producer, using display screen printing to brighten picket panels, learns the laborious manner that the chosen cleansing solvent is dissolving the platen’s protecting coating, resulting in untimely put on and tear. A considered choice of delicate, substrate-compatible solvents is crucial, coupled with cautious software methods, to reduce the chance of chemical injury.
-
Environmental and Well being Concerns
The disposal of adhesive residue and cleansing solvents presents vital environmental and well being challenges. Many cleansing brokers comprise unstable natural compounds (VOCs) that contribute to air air pollution and pose respiratory hazards. Improper disposal can contaminate soil and water sources. A print store positioned close to a residential space faces rising scrutiny from native authorities resulting from its insufficient waste administration practices. Workers complain of complications and nausea, attributed to extended publicity to cleansing solvent fumes. Sustainable practices, corresponding to the usage of eco-friendly cleansing brokers and correct waste disposal strategies, usually are not merely moral imperatives but additionally essential for sustaining a secure and accountable enterprise operation.

5. Risky Compounds
The air in a print store, typically thick with the scent of ink and solvents, carries an invisible burden: unstable compounds. These chemical substances, launched into the ambiance by quite a few processes, maintain a very vital connection to adhesive sprays, silently influencing employee well being, environmental affect, and the very high quality of the completed product.
-
Composition and Evaporation
Adhesive sprays sometimes comprise unstable natural compounds (VOCs) as a vital factor of their formulation. These VOCs are solvents that enable the adhesive to be simply sprayed and evenly distributed. Their very nature implies fast evaporation upon contact with the air. Nonetheless, this fast evaporation releases the chemical compounds into the encircling surroundings. A seasoned display screen printer, accustomed to the day by day use of those adhesives, may not instantly discover the cumulative impact: dizziness, respiratory irritation, or long-term well being penalties resulting from extended publicity.
-
Well being Implications
The results of inhaling VOCs are far-reaching. Brief-term publicity can set off complications, nausea, and eye irritation. Extended publicity, significantly in poorly ventilated areas, elevates the chance of extreme respiratory issues, neurological injury, and even most cancers. A small print store, missing correct air flow, turns into a breeding floor for VOC accumulation. Employees, unaware of the insidious risk, steadily develop persistent respiratory illnesses, a stark reminder of the hidden risks inside their office.
-
Environmental Impression
VOCs don’t merely vanish into skinny air; they contribute considerably to air air pollution. Reacting with different atmospheric pollution, they type ground-level ozone, a serious element of smog. This ozone damages vegetation, exacerbates respiratory issues within the basic inhabitants, and contributes to local weather change. A seemingly innocuous can of adhesive spray, multiplied by numerous purposes throughout 1000’s of print outlets, transforms into a considerable environmental burden.
-
Mitigation Methods
The dangers related to unstable compounds usually are not insurmountable. Implementing mitigation methods is paramount. Switching to low-VOC or water-based adhesives drastically reduces the discharge of dangerous chemical substances. Putting in efficient air flow techniques ensures correct air circulation, minimizing employee publicity. Offering complete coaching on the secure dealing with and disposal of adhesives empowers staff to guard themselves and the surroundings. These measures, whereas requiring an preliminary funding, yield long-term advantages in employee well being, environmental sustainability, and model fame.

Query 1: How does one mitigate the persistent problem of spray adhesive transferring onto the display screen, thereby compromising print high quality?
Think about the seasoned printer, dealing with a well-known foe: adhesive residue clinging to the display screen mesh. This buildup distorts photos, necessitating frequent cleansing and disrupting workflow. The answer typically lies not in brute drive, however in finesse. Mild, even purposes are key. Over-saturating the platen is a standard error. Moreover, deciding on a formulation explicitly designed to reduce switch is crucial. Common display screen cleansing with acceptable solvents additionally performs a vital position in stopping long-term buildup and sustaining optimum printing circumstances.
Query 2: What determines the optimum tack stage for adhering textiles of various weights and textures?
Think about a state of affairs: delicate silk scarves versus strong denim jackets. The identical adhesive can’t successfully serve each. Lighter materials demand a low-tack choice to stop injury upon elimination. Conversely, heavier supplies require a extra aggressive adhesive to take care of safe placement throughout printing. There is no such thing as a common answer; experimentation and statement are essential. Start with a conservative tack stage and steadily enhance if slippage happens. Thorough testing on scrap cloth is all the time advisable earlier than committing to a big manufacturing run.
Query 3: Are there demonstrable benefits to using water-based adhesives over their solvent-based counterparts, significantly regarding environmental affect?
The selection between water-based and solvent-based adhesives typically prompts reflection on environmental accountability. The reply is affirmative: water-based choices typically current a extra sustainable various. Solvent-based adhesives launch unstable natural compounds (VOCs) into the ambiance, contributing to air air pollution and posing well being dangers. Water-based formulations considerably scale back or remove VOC emissions. Whereas they might require barely completely different software methods or drying occasions, the environmental advantages typically outweigh the minor changes wanted to combine them into the workflow. Moreover, the evolution of water-based expertise has resulted in formulations that rival the efficiency of solvent-based adhesives by way of tack and sturdiness.
Query 4: How steadily ought to display screen printing platens be cleaned to stop adhesive buildup from negatively impacting print registration?
The frequency of platen cleansing just isn’t a hard and fast interval however quite a perform of utilization and adhesive sort. A high-volume operation using a high-residue adhesive will necessitate extra frequent cleansing than a small store using a low-residue formulation. Visible inspection is essentially the most dependable information. Any noticeable buildup of adhesive, mud, or lint warrants instant consideration. A constant cleansing schedule, even when seemingly pointless, is a preventative measure towards compromised registration and print high quality. The adage “an oz of prevention is value a pound of remedy” holds explicit relevance on this context.
Query 5: Is it prudent to spend money on specialised adhesive software gear or is handbook spraying constantly ample for reaching uniform protection?
The choice to spend money on automated software gear hinges on manufacturing quantity and precision necessities. Handbook spraying, whereas cost-effective for small-scale operations, can introduce inconsistencies in protection, probably resulting in print defects. Automated techniques, then again, supply unparalleled uniformity and management, significantly helpful for high-volume manufacturing and complicated designs. A cautious cost-benefit evaluation is crucial. Think about the preliminary funding in gear towards the potential financial savings in adhesive consumption, labor prices, and decreased waste. If consistency and effectivity are paramount, automated software is a worthwhile consideration.
Query 6: How ought to spray adhesive be saved to maximise its shelf life and keep its adhesive properties?
Improper storage can render even the highest-quality adhesive unusable. Publicity to excessive temperatures, each cold and warm, can degrade the chemical elements, diminishing its tackiness and altering its consistency. Direct daylight can even speed up this course of. The perfect storage surroundings is cool, dry, and away from direct daylight. Make sure the can is tightly sealed to stop evaporation and contamination. Following the producer’s suggestions relating to storage circumstances is paramount. Earlier than every use, examine the adhesive for any indicators of separation, clumping, or discoloration. If any abnormalities are noticed, discard the adhesive to keep away from compromising print high quality.

Tip 1: Embrace Subtlety in Utility. The “much less is extra” adage reigns supreme. A heavy, saturated software is a standard mistake. The surplus adhesive not solely contaminates the display screen but additionally creates a bond so sturdy that elimination turns into a wrestle, typically damaging the substrate. As a substitute, apply a light-weight, even mist, increase tackiness as wanted. Consider it as seasoning meals slightly at a time, till the specified taste is achieved.
Tip 2: Air flow just isn’t Non-obligatory. The fumes emanating from adhesive sprays are insidious. They could appear innocent at first, however extended publicity can result in a number of well being issues. A well-ventilated workspace just isn’t a luxurious; it is a necessity. Spend money on a high quality exhaust system or, on the very least, guarantee ample airflow by opening home windows and utilizing followers. The well being of the printer is paramount.
Tip 3: Match the Adhesive to the Substrate. Not all adhesives are created equal. Some are formulated for delicate materials, whereas others are designed for heavier supplies. Utilizing the flawed adhesive can result in catastrophe: tearing delicate silks or failing to safe cumbersome denim. Seek the advice of the producer’s specs and experiment on scrap cloth to find out the optimum adhesive for every mission. The selection is a dedication to high quality.
Tip 4: Cleanliness is Paramount. Adhesive buildup on the platen is a breeding floor for mud, lint, and different contaminants. This particles not solely compromises the tackiness of the adhesive but additionally transfers onto the substrate, leading to imperfections. Common cleansing with acceptable solvents is crucial. A clear platen is a testomony to professionalism.
Tip 5: Rotate Inventory and Thoughts the Shelf Life. Adhesives degrade over time, dropping their tackiness and changing into susceptible to clumping. Neglecting the shelf life can result in wasted supplies and irritating delays. Implement a system for rotating inventory, guaranteeing that the oldest cans are used first. Frequently examine the adhesive for any indicators of degradation and discard it if obligatory. Contemporary adhesive is an funding in effectivity.
Tip 6: The Check Print is Your Ally. Earlier than embarking on a big manufacturing run, all the time carry out a take a look at print on scrap cloth. This enables one to evaluate the adhesive’s tack stage, determine any potential points, and make obligatory changes earlier than committing to the ultimate product. The take a look at print just isn’t a formality; it is a safeguard towards expensive errors.
